Grants paid by Firstmark Credit Union Foundation

EIN 84-2953607 · San Antonio, TX · Form 990, Schedule I · NTEE T30

Firstmark Credit Union Foundation of San Antonio, TX (EIN 84-2953607) reported 6 grants paid totaling $356,500 to 5 recipients in tax years 2022–2024, on Form 990, Schedule I. Derived from IRS e-file data, d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
